Technical Specifications

Parameter NameValue
TypeParameter
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 144-LQFP
Number of Pins 144
Operating Temperature0°C~85°C TJ
PackagingTray
Published 1999
Series Spartan®
JESD-609 Code e0
Part StatusObsolete
Moisture Sensitivity Level (MSL) 3 (168 Hours)
Number of Terminations 144
ECCN Code EAR99
Terminal Finish Tin/Lead (Sn85Pb15)
Subcategory Field Programmable Gate Arrays
Technology CMOS
Voltage - Supply 4.75V~5.25V
Terminal Position QUAD
Terminal FormGULL WING
Peak Reflow Temperature (Cel) 225
Supply Voltage 5V
Terminal Pitch0.5mm
Reach Compliance Code not_compliant
[email protected] Reflow Temperature-Max (s) 30
Base Part Number XCS30
Pin Count144
Number of Outputs 196
Qualification StatusNot Qualified
Operating Supply Voltage5V
Power Supplies5V
Number of I/O 113
RAM Size 2.3kB
Clock Frequency 125MHz
Programmable Logic TypeFIELD PROGRAMMABLE GATE ARRAY
Number of Logic Elements/Cells 1368
Total RAM Bits 18432
Number of Gates30000
Number of LABs/CLBs 576
Speed Grade 3
Number of Registers 1536
Combinatorial Delay of a CLB-Max 1.6 ns
Number of CLBs 576
Number of Logic Cells576
Number of Equivalent Gates 10000
Height Seated (Max) 1.6mm
Length 20mm
Width 20mm
RoHS StatusNon-RoHS Compliant
Lead Free Contains Lead
